How to run it
- You need to harvest the collective intelligence of a large group on a complex question
- You want to surface diverse perspectives and find common ground across departments, roles, or backgrounds
- The group is too large for a single productive conversation (20+ people)
- You want to shift a group from passive listening to active participation
- You need to explore a topic from multiple angles before making decisions
- You are bringing together people who don't normally talk to each other
- You want to create a sense of shared ownership over emerging ideas
